COBOL 语言 旅游云计算应用系统资源调度

COBOL阿木 发布于 3 天前 4 次阅读


阿木博主一句话概括:基于COBOL语言的旅游云计算应用系统资源调度技术探讨

阿木博主为你简单介绍:
随着云计算技术的飞速发展,旅游行业对资源调度的需求日益增长。COBOL(Common Business-Oriented Language)作为一种历史悠久、稳定性强的编程语言,在处理大量数据处理和事务处理方面具有显著优势。本文将探讨如何利用COBOL语言构建旅游云计算应用系统,实现高效资源调度。

一、

旅游行业作为服务业的重要组成部分,其业务流程复杂,涉及大量数据交换和处理。云计算作为一种新兴的计算模式,为旅游行业提供了强大的数据处理能力。COBOL语言凭借其稳定性和高效性,在旅游云计算应用系统中扮演着重要角色。本文将围绕COBOL语言在旅游云计算应用系统资源调度方面的应用进行探讨。

二、COBOL语言概述

COBOL语言是一种高级程序设计语言,自1959年诞生以来,一直被广泛应用于商业、金融、政府等领域。COBOL语言具有以下特点:

1. 易于理解:COBOL语言语法简洁,易于学习和使用。
2. 稳定性高:COBOL语言经过多年的发展,已经非常成熟,具有很高的稳定性。
3. 高效性:COBOL语言在处理大量数据处理和事务处理方面具有显著优势。
4. 兼容性强:COBOL语言具有良好的兼容性,可以与其他编程语言和数据库系统无缝集成。

三、旅游云计算应用系统资源调度需求分析

1. 数据处理能力:旅游行业涉及大量数据,如游客信息、酒店预订、航班信息等,需要强大的数据处理能力。
2. 事务处理能力:旅游业务流程复杂,涉及多个环节,需要高效的事务处理能力。
3. 系统稳定性:旅游系统需要保证7×24小时的稳定运行,以满足用户需求。
4. 资源优化配置:合理配置系统资源,提高系统性能和利用率。

四、基于COBOL语言的旅游云计算应用系统资源调度实现

1. 系统架构设计

(1)前端:采用Web技术,实现用户界面和交互功能。
(2)后端:采用COBOL语言,实现数据处理、事务处理和资源调度等功能。
(3)数据库:采用关系型数据库,如Oracle、SQL Server等,存储和管理数据。

2. 资源调度策略

(1)负载均衡:根据系统负载情况,合理分配任务到各个服务器,提高系统性能。
(2)任务队列:采用任务队列机制,实现任务的有序执行,提高系统稳定性。
(3)资源监控:实时监控系统资源使用情况,及时发现并解决资源瓶颈问题。

3. COBOL语言实现

(1)数据处理:利用COBOL语言强大的数据处理能力,实现游客信息、酒店预订、航班信息等数据的处理。
(2)事务处理:采用COBOL语言的事务处理机制,确保业务流程的完整性和一致性。
(3)资源调度:利用COBOL语言的并发处理能力,实现系统资源的优化配置。

五、案例分析

以某旅游企业为例,该企业采用基于COBOL语言的旅游云计算应用系统,实现了以下成果:

1. 数据处理能力提升:系统每天处理游客信息、酒店预订、航班信息等数据量达到数百万条,数据处理能力显著提升。
2. 事务处理效率提高:系统采用COBOL语言的事务处理机制,确保业务流程的完整性和一致性,事务处理效率提高。
3. 系统稳定性增强:通过负载均衡、任务队列等策略,系统稳定性得到显著提升,满足7×24小时的稳定运行需求。
4. 资源利用率提高:通过资源监控和优化配置,系统资源利用率得到提高,降低了运营成本。

六、结论

本文探讨了基于COBOL语言的旅游云计算应用系统资源调度技术。通过合理设计系统架构、采用资源调度策略和COBOL语言实现,旅游云计算应用系统在数据处理、事务处理、系统稳定性和资源利用率等方面取得了显著成果。随着云计算技术的不断发展,COBOL语言在旅游云计算应用系统资源调度方面的应用将更加广泛。

(注:本文仅为示例,实际字数可能不足3000字。如需扩充,可从系统架构、资源调度策略、COBOL语言实现等方面进行详细阐述。)